Output 40cc4e4cb7593a81262f3d8233d02d4f683e4a21190f4cb5d9c57ca038eec48b:1

value
3534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d34c33d50d419c044fb60e8f927533773f4a2a08 OP_EQUAL
address
ABhWXWKgv28eJBw2wc26QyWRhSqDzjyQnC
transaction
40cc4e4cb7593a81262f3d8233d02d4f683e4a21190f4cb5d9c57ca038eec48b